Then, in October 2021, New York City passed legislation requiring hotels that closed or laid off 75% of their staff during the pandemic to provide severance for 30 weeks if they didnt recall at least 25% of employees by Oct. 11 and reopen by Nov. 1. And with an eye-catching Grand Hotel lobby adorned with extravagant, Roaring 20s accoutrements like gilded Corinthian columns and stupendous crystal chandeliers, the Roosevelt was for decades an answered prayer for locals and travelers alike an iconic, history-drenched, sofa-rich space to meet (the Big Clock was a landmark), rest your feet, have a drink or just imagine yourself in a classic New York City movie (Wall Street, Malcolm X, Men in Black 3 and The Irishman, among others, were filmed here). This upheaval comes as the city was in the midst of an unprecedented hotel boom that began in 2007 and has added over 54,100 hotel rooms since thena 73% increase in supply, with almost half of the new properties added in the outer boroughs since 2015. After a ten-year run, the 56-story W Downtown across the street from Freedom Tower closed in October 2020, eliminating 217 stylish, sizable and somewhat soulless guest rooms and depriving the buildings 223 luxury condo residents of hotel amenities that included a gym, screening room and preferred seating at the BLT Bar and Grill and Living Room Lounge, a clubby lair whose swooping ceiling lights gently brightened and dimmed, like intakes of breath. Since the COVID outbreak: during 2020, approximately 12 Manhattan hotels permanently closed, and approximately 19 other hotels have not set a date to reopen.
